Banca Sella Overview for Guinea
Banca Sella is one of Italy's oldest banking groups, with roots tracing back to the 19th century. It operates across retail banking, corporate banking, and wealth management, and has been expanding its digital and trading services in recent years. For Guinea traders, Banca Sella presents an unusual profile: it is not a dedicated forex broker but rather a traditional bank with investment and trading capabilities. This distinction matters because the trading experience, fees, and platform offering may differ significantly from what Guinea traders expect from platforms like MetaTrader or cTrader.
The relevance of Banca Sella for Guinea is limited by its lack of local presence, absence of French-speaking West African support, and unclear regulatory status with the local financial authority. While the bank is financially solid and backed by European regulation, its forex brokerage arm does not publicize specific services for Guinea-based clients. Deposit methods like Bank Transfer, Skrill, and USDT are theoretically accessible, but the actual onboarding process may require a European bank account or residency proof. Overall, Banca Sella may appeal to Guinea users who already bank with European institutions, but it is not designed for the typical retail forex trader in Guinea.

Islamic Account — Guinea Muslim Traders
Banca Sella does not advertise swap-free or Islamic accounts, which is a significant gap for Guinea's predominantly Muslim population. A genuine Islamic account should have zero overnight interest charges and no hidden administration fees. Since Banca Sella is a traditional bank, its forex desk may charge rollover fees in a way that conflicts with Sharia principles.
Guinea Muslim traders seeking an Islamic account should contact Banca Sella's support to ask about 'Conto Islamic' or swap-free conditions. However, given the bank's limited international retail offering, it is highly likely that no such facility exists. Dedicated Islamic forex brokers serving West Africa are a more practical route.

Final Verdict — Is Banca Sella Worth It for Guinea Traders?
4.5/5
★★★★★
Banca Sella is a legitimate banking institution with strong European credentials, but it is not a suitable choice for most Guinea forex traders. The lack of clear regulatory coverage in Guinea, undefined trading costs, restricted platform choices, and limited customer support in French make it a poor match for retail forex trading. The only scenario where Banca Sella makes sense is if you already hold a European bank account and want to diversify into European equities or ETFs, or if your main priority is banking security rather than trading flexibility.
For Guinea traders looking to trade forex with local payment support, there are numerous international brokers that offer MT5, competitive spreads, and dedicated French-speaking support. Banca Sella's deposit methods (Bank Transfer, Skrill, USDT) are common enough, but the overall package does not cater to the needs of retail forex traders in Guinea. We recommend caution and a thorough comparison with established brokers before committing any capital.
